Occupational Therapist

Institution:  Yishun Community Hospital
Family Group:  Allied Health

(A) MAIN D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
CLINICAL DUTIES
1. Clinical Competencies and Duties
The locum Occupational Therapist has developed specific competencies in the management of patients in one of 
these disciplines:
 Community
 Geriatrics
 Hands
 Neurology
 Orthopedics
 Palliative 
 Others
He/she demonstrates independent in the assessment, diagnosis, and management of patients, and seek guidance 
proactively when required.
2. Administrative duties
The locum Occupational Therapist must have skills and competency in self management, and compliance to 
medicolegal and governance guidelines
 Be responsible for the caseload allocated and provide coverage as necessary
 Maintain accurate and up-to-date medical reports in continuity of care
 Be familiar with and adhere to basic tenets of JCI
 Maintain statistics on workload as needed by the Department and Hospital
